Provides readers with an extensive collection of art historical and theoretical literature focusing on all fields of liberal and applied art and architecture, professional journals and exhibition catalogues for full-time study. The research room has a maximum capacity of 3 persons.
We operate a library specializing in general ethnography, history, linguistics, art history, encyclopedias and non-European ethnography. You will find not only books and journals but also an extensive graphic collection.
We offer library services with a focus on professional literature. The library's holdings include old prints and first editions, manuscripts from the 18th and 19th centuries, manuscript relics of supra-regional importance, regional literature of social science, yeoman's prints, periodicals from the 19th to 21st centuries, and more.
